Boomtown Ghosts

Pint & A Half

2017-08-24

Talk about a direct artist who to relate them to, cue up June Carter Cash and Johnny Cash and you get Boomtown Ghosts for sure. They sound more less exactly like them, but with more technology behind them. With that being said, one thing we can all appreciate is the fact that they are constantly playing shows and working to get better. When you have that mentality, eventually you become successful in what you are doing and can only get better. I thought it was pretty decent and nice to hear something like Johnny Cash/June Carter Cash in today's day and age. Songs 4 and 7 were my favorites.

review by Matt
